Kim Maxwell is the founder of The Etiquette Lady, a company based in
Laguna Niguel, California, specializing in business etiquette and
protocol services for CEOs, presidents, corporate professionals and
their employees. Kim says, “My workshops will give you the
confidence to meet the challenges of today’s competitive business
world with sophistication, refinement, civility and poise.”
Kim received her training and certification from the world-renowned
Protocol School of Washington in Washington D.C., a school known as the
leader in etiquette and protocol services.
Kim says, “Everyone needs business savvy and the knowledge to
establish themselves as a confident professional. Knowing how to behave
in a business or social setting can make the difference between getting
ahead or getting left behind.”
Kim has appeared numerous times on KTLA Channel 5 Morning News, and
writes a column for The Orange County Register called “Ask The
Etiquette Lady.”
